The solicitation SPED4A1-26-Q-0086 seeks six units of BOLT, SPECIAL with NSN 5306-00-063-3778 under a fixed-price supply contract issued by the Defense Logistics Agency Aviation Supply Chain, Department of Defense. Delivery is required within 125 days after award to the Ministry of Defense in Israel, with freight terms FOB destination. The contract incorporates stringent cybersecurity mandates, including compliance with NIST SP 800-171 through the implementation of CMMC Level 2 certification by a C3PAO-accredited third party, as well as mandatory adherence to DFARS 252.204-7012 for safeguarding covered defense information and timely cyber incident reporting. Technical data associated with this item is subject to export controls under ITAR or EAR, restricting disclosure to foreign persons or entities without prior authorization and limiting access to only those contractors with approved JCP certification, completed DLA export training, and authorized access. Packaging must conform to MIL-STD-2073-1E and marking to MIL-STD-129, with no Item Unique Identification required per DFARS 252.211-7003. Inspection and acceptance occur at origin under FAR 52.246-2 with zero non-conformances required using sampling standards MIL-STD-105/ASQ Z1.4 or equivalent. All invoicing must be submitted electronically via WAWF, and the contract is rated under DPAS for priority performance. Export restrictions apply equally to foreign nationals and subsidiaries, and subcontracting must comply with FAR and DFARS requirements including the prohibition of certain internal confidentiality agreements. The award will be based on a trade-off analysis weighing past performance, cost, and non-price factors nearly equally. Offerors must be registered in SAM with a valid UEI and CAGE code, and all personnel must be trained in whistleblower protections and antiterrorism awareness. No pricing information is provided in the solicitation, and the contract value remains unspecified, though the procurement qualifies under simplified acquisition procedures.

RQ032: EXPORT CONTROL OF TECHNICAL DATA
This item has technical data some or all of which is subject to export-control of either the International Traffic in Arms regulations (ITAR) or the Export Administration Regulations (EAR), and cannot be exported without prior authorization from either the Department of State or the Department of Commerce. Export includes disclosure of technical data to foreign persons and nationals whether located in the United States or abroad. This requirement applies equally to foreign national employees and U.S. companies and their foreign subsidiaries. DFARS 252.225-7048 is applicable to this data.
The Defense Logistics Agency (DLA) limits distribution of export-control technical data to DLA contractors that have an approved US/Canada Joint Certification Program (JCP) certification, have completed the Introduction to Proper Handling of DOD Export-Controlled Technical Data Training and the DLA Export-Controlled Technical Data Questionnaire (both are available at the web address given below), and have been approved by the DLA controlling authority to access the export-controlled data.
